Overview

The Samsung M386B4G70BM0-CMA is a 32GB DDR3 Load Reduced DIMM designed specifically for server environments that require expanded memory capacity without compromising stability. Operating at 1866 Mbps, it supports demanding workloads such as virtual machines and large databases by delivering fast data transfer rates and efficient memory access. Its 4Rx4 rank structure and onboard buffering ensure reliable performance even under heavy multi-core processor loads.

Key features
  • Load Reduced DIMM technology reduces electrical load on the memory bus, allowing up to three DIMMs per channel for higher memory density.
  • Dual-voltage operation at 1.5 V or 1.35 V provides flexibility for power optimization and compatibility with mixed DIMM populations.
  • Onboard register and data buffer maintain signal integrity, ensuring stable and error-free data transmission in enterprise server setups.
  • Standard 240-pin form factor enables easy installation in compatible DDR3 server slots without requiring special adapters.
  • 4Rx4 rank organization distributes memory across four ranks of x4 devices, improving data access efficiency during peak workloads.
Key specs
  • Capacity: 32 GB
  • Memory type: DDR3 Load Reduced DIMM (LRDIMM)
  • Data rate: 1866 Mbps
  • Voltage: 1.5 V / 1.35 V dual-voltage support
  • Rank structure: 4Rx4
  • Form factor: 240-pin DIMM
Compatibility and use cases

This memory module fits well in dual- or quad-socket server boards that support DDR3 LRDIMM technology, making it a strong choice for data centers aiming to maximize memory capacity per channel. It is particularly suited for virtualization hosts, database servers, and other enterprise applications that demand large memory pools and consistent uptime. Its ability to support multiple DIMMs per channel helps administrators fully populate server memory slots to meet growing workload requirements.
